Add a touch of timeless romance to your wedding day with our Red Rose & Hypericum Groom Buttonhole, expertly handcrafted at Flowers Plaistow. Featuring a classic red rose, delicate gypsophila, rich red hypericum berries and lush aralia leaves, this refined buttonhole is bound with an elegant red satin ribbon for a polished, premium finish. Designed to sit beautifully on the groom's lapel, it pairs perfectly with traditional, modern or rustic wedding themes.

Each order includes four matching groom buttonholes, making it ideal for the groom, best man and key members of the wedding party. Our skilled florists carefully select fresh, high-quality blooms to ensure vibrant colour, long-lasting wear and a comfortable fit throughout your special day.
